NEMA distributes relief materials to Taraba flood victims

Jalingo, Dec. 23, 2025 (NAN) The National Emergency Management Agency (NEMA), on Tuesday, distributed relief materials to flood victims in Jalingo and Yorro Local Government Areas of Taraba.
In a speech to formally launch the distribution of the materials to individuals and communities, the Director General of NEMA, Zubaida Umar, said that the items were meant to bring succour to the victims.
Umar, represented by the Assistant Chief Search and Rescue, Yola Operation Office, Mr Yusuf Attach, said that the gesture was part of the government’s response to the incidents of floods that affected the people of the area.
She said that the provision of food and non-food items to victims was another demonstration of concern and President Bola Tinubu’s sensitivity to the plight of Nigerians.
She advised the victims to put the items to good use, saying that they were expected to cushion the effect of the flood on them.
In a remark, Rep. Sadiq Abass, representing Jalingo, Zing, Yorro Federal Constituency, commended Tinubu for the quick intervention to the plight of his constituents.
Abass, represented by Alhaji Saad Sambo, a Senior Legislative Officer to the Speaker, House of Representatives, said that the intervention was part of the vision of the Renewed Hope Agenda of Tinubu’s administration.
He appealed to the beneficiaries not to see the intervention as compensation but a demonstration towards responding to their plight.
He also described the gesture as a demonstration of the government’s humanitarian services and welfare for the people.
He expressed his determination to continue to provide “ideal representation” for the people.
He advised the benefiaries not to sell the items but use them as support to their families.
One of the beneficiaries, Mr David Musa, thanked the Federal Government for the intervention.
Musa also commended Abass for ensuring that they received the relief materials.
He said that the item’s would go along way in reducing their hardship during the Yuletide celebrations.
Another beneficiary, Mariam Isa, commended both the Federal Government and Abbas for the relief materials.
Isa gave an assurance that she would not sell her items but utilise them to support her family.
The News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) reports that the items included bags of rice, maize, salt, cartons of maggi, tomato paste, vegetable oil, blankets, and clothes, amongst others. (NAN)(www.nannews.ng)
